Job Summary
Lead, train, and develop the maintenance team to support 24/7 manufacturing operations while allocating resources and assigning work priorities. Develop and manage preventive and predictive maintenance programs for CNC machines, stator/rotor production lines, and assembly equipment, overseeing troubleshooting of mechanical, electrical, hydraulic, and pneumatic systems. Ensure timely execution of planned shutdowns, equipment overhauls, and capital projects while maintaining plant infrastructure, utilities, and building facilities. Manage spare parts inventory, oversee calibration of measurement equipment, and implement Total Productive Maintenance (TPM) practices. Monitor equipment performance, apply root cause analysis to reduce failures, and track KPIs such as MTBF and MTTR. Ensure compliance with safety, environmental, and regulatory standards while supporting audits and maintaining accurate documentation.
